PSY’s That That achieved a formidable number of views on YouTube after only one day of release

PSY’s comeback to the music race after 5 years has achieved quite an impressive achievement.

On April 29, PSY officially made a comeback with the 9th full album ‘PSY 9th’ including the title song “That That” produced by BTS Suga. This is the male singer’s first comeback after nearly 5 years since the 8th full album PSY 8th 4X2=8 released in May 2017.

Not only composing this new song, but Suga also attended dance lessons and directly appeared in the MV. This contributes significantly to the achievement of the new product of the P NATION’s owner.

After 1 day of release, That That entered the top 10 of the real-time charts of digital music sites under the iChart system, the highest position was No.1 on Bugs. The song reached 304,258 unique listeners on Melon in the first 24 hours, making it the third-best product in 2022, only behind Still Life (BIGBANG) and GANADARA (Jay Park ft. IU).

For international digital music achievements, That That won No.1 on iTunes charts of 84 countries and territories such as India, Canada, USA, Japan, France, Thailand, Turkey, Thailand, Vietnam, etc.

On YouTube, MV That That achieved 28.4 million views and 4.1 million likes within the first 24 hours, becoming the fastest Kpop MV to gain 1 – 2 – 3 – 4 million likes and 5 – 10 – 20 million views in 2022. In addition, this product also reached No.1 Worldwide trending on the world’s largest video platform. Truly the “King of YouTube”!

Currently, PSY has been promoting That That on weekly music shows. The male singer’s performance did not have Suga’s appearance, but in return, the male singer’s stage was well invested by filming from the waiting room to the outdoor and then on to the main stage.
